A 60-year-old man was arrested Saturday evening after he was found with suspected methamphetamine during a car stop which originated when he ran a stop sign at Morgan Avenue and Nelson Way.

At 5:08 p.m. Ceres Police Sgt. Michael Vierra saw driver John Scott blow through the stop sign in a black Mercedes Benz and initiated the car stop south of the intersection. Scott was found to be driving without a license and was arrested. A search of Scott turned up the suspected narcotic. He was charged with driving on a suspended or revoked drivers’ license and possession of an illegal substance and was booked into the Stanislaus County Public Safety Center.
